Hypofractionated Whole-Breast Irradiation in Women Less Than 50Â Years Old Treated on 4 Prospective Protocols
Shaikh, Fauzia; Chew, Jessica; Hochman, Tsivia; Purswani, Juhi; Maisonet, Olivier; Peat, Elecia; Huppert, Nelly; Cooper, Benjamin T; Tam, Moses; Goldberg, Judith D; Perez, Carmen A; Formenti, Silvia C; Gerber, Naamit K
PURPOSE/OBJECTIVE:Hypofractionated whole-breast radiation therapy (RT) has proved to be equivalent to conventionally fractionated RT in multiple randomized trials. There is controversy regarding its use in younger women because of their underrepresentation in trials and the concern for late toxicity. We evaluated disease control and cosmetic outcomes in patients aged <50 years treated with hypofractionated RT in 4 prospective single-institutional trials. METHODS AND MATERIALS/METHODS:From 2003 to 2015, 1313 patients were enrolled in 4 prospective protocols investigating the use of adjuvant hypofractionated RT after breast-conserving surgery with a daily or weekly concomitant boost. We identified the records of 348 patients aged <50 years at consultation for this analysis. Overall survival, disease-free survival, and local recurrence-free survival were estimated using the Kaplan-Meier method by study and across studies using meta-analytic methods. The late effects of RT, clinician-rated cosmesis, and patient-rated cosmesis were also evaluated. RESULTS:With a median follow-up period of 66.9 months, the overall survival rate was 99.6%, the disease-free survival rate was 96.3%, and the local recurrence-free survival rate was 97.7% at 3 years. Clinician-rated cosmesis (n = 242) was excellent or good in 93.4% of cases and fair or poor in 6.6%. Patient-rated cosmesis (n = 259) was excellent or good in 86.1% and fair or poor in 13.9%. When patients rated themselves differently than their physicians, patients more often rated themselves poorly compared with their physicians (P = .0044, Cochran-Mantel-Haenszel test). CONCLUSIONS:At a median follow-up of 5 years, an analysis of patients aged <50 years demonstrated that hypofractionated RT was safe and effective, with good to excellent cosmesis as assessed by both clinicians and patients.

Focal Irradiation And Systemic Transforming Growth Factor β Blockade in Metastatic Breast Cancer
Formenti, Silvia C; Lee, Percy; Adams, Sylvia; Goldberg, Judith D; Li, Xiaochun; Xie, Michael; Ratikan, Josephine; Felix, Carol; Hwang, Lin; Faull, Kym; Sayre, James W; Hurvitz, Sara; Glaspy, John; Comin-Anduix, Begoña; Demaria, Sandra; Schaue, Dorthe; McBride, William H
PURPOSE/OBJECTIVE:This study examined the feasibility, efficacy (abscopal effect) and immune effects of TGFβ blockade during radiotherapy in metastatic breast cancer patients. EXPERIMENTAL DESIGN/METHODS:Prospective randomized trial comparing two doses of TGFβ blocking antibody fresolimumab. Metastatic breast cancer patients with at least three distinct metastatic sites whose tumor had progressed after at least one line of therapy were randomized to receive 1 or 10 mg/kg of fresolimumab, every 3 weeks for 5 cycles, with focal radiotherapy to a metastatic site at week 1, (3 doses of 7.5 Gy), that could be repeated to a second lesion at week 7. Research bloods were drawn at baseline, week 2, 5 and 15 to isolate PBMCs, plasma and serum. RESULTS:Twenty-three patients were randomized, median age 57 (range 35 to 77). Seven grade 3/4 adverse events occurred in 5/11 patients in the 1mg/kg arm and in 2/12 patients in the 10mg/kg arm, respectively. Response was limited to 3 stable disease. At a median follow up of 12 months, 20/23 patients are deceased. Patients receiving the 10mg/kg had a significantly higher median overall survival than those receiving 1mg/kg fresolimumab dose (hazard ratio: 2.73 with 95% CI: 1.02, 7.30; p=0.039). The higher dose correlated with improved peripheral blood mononuclear cell counts and a striking boost in the CD8 central memory pool. CONCLUSIONS:TGFβ blockade during radiotherapy was feasible and well tolerated. Patients receiving the higher fresolimumab dose had a favorable systemic immune response and experienced longer median overall survival than the lower dose group.

Extended interval dosing (EID) of natalizumab is associated with significantly lower progressive multifocal leukoencephalopathy (PML) risk: Sensitivity and post hoc analyses from the TOUCH registry [Meeting Abstract]
Zhovtis, Ryerson L; Foley, J; Chang, I; Kister, I; Cutter, G; Metzger, R; Goldberg, J D; Li, X; Riddle, E; Smirnakis, K; Yu, B; Ren, Z; Hotermans, C; Ho, P -R; Campbell, N
Background and aims: Natalizumab, approved for intravenous 300mg every 4 weeks dosing, is associated with a risk of PML. Previous analyses of US TOUCH registry data found that, in anti-JC virus antibody positive (JCV Ab+) patients, natalizumab EID was associated with significantly lower PML risk compared with standard interval dosing (SID; Table). Those analyses were limited to patients with known JCV Ab seropositive status and excluded patients with infusions at >12-week intervals (ie, dosing gaps). Sensitivity and post-hoc analyses were conducted to explore the robustness of these results. Methods: In the previous primary analysis, SID was based on average dosing intervals (ADIs) of >=3 to <5 weeks; EID was based on ADIs of >5 to <=12 weeks. In prespecified sensitivity analyses, alternative EID definitions and inclusion of PML cases occurring pre-2012, prior to JCV Ab testing, was evaluated. A post hoc analysis included patients with dosing gaps. EID and SID PML hazard ratios (HRs) were compared with covariate (age, sex, prior immunosuppressant use, initiation calendar year, and infusion number)-adjusted Cox regression models and Kaplan-Meier estimates. Results: Across all sensitivity and post-hoc analyses, HRs and 95% CIs were similar to those in the primary analysis. Conclusion: In the US, natalizumab EID is associated with a statistically significant, clinically meaningful lower PML risk in JCV Ab+ patients compared with SID; changes in EID definition and inclusion/exclusion criteria did not reveal differences from the primary analysis. As TOUCH does not collect effectiveness data, EID's benefit-risk could not be evaluated

Rapid Number Naming and Quantitative Eye Movements May Reflect Contact Sport Exposure in a Collegiate Ice Hockey Cohort
Hasanaj, Lisena; Thawani, Sujata P; Webb, Nikki; Drattell, Julia D; Serrano, Liliana; Nolan, Rachel C; Raynowska, Jenelle; Hudson, Todd E; Rizzo, John-Ross; Dai, Weiwei; McComb, Bryan; Goldberg, Judith D; Rucker, Janet C; Galetta, Steven L; Balcer, Laura J
BACKGROUND: The King-Devick (K-D) test of rapid number naming is a reliable visual performance measure that is a sensitive sideline indicator of concussion when time scores worsen (lengthen) from preseason baseline. Within cohorts of youth athletes <18 years old, baseline K-D times become faster with increasing age. We determined the relation of rapid number-naming time scores on the K-D test to electronic measurements of saccade performance during preseason baseline assessments in a collegiate ice hockey team cohort. Within this group of young adult athletes, we also sought to examine the potential role for player age in determining baseline scores. METHODS: Athletes from a collegiate ice hockey team received preseason baseline testing as part of an ongoing study of rapid rink-side performance measures for concussion. These included the K-D test (spiral-bound cards and tablet computer versions). Participants also performed a laboratory-based version of the K-D test with simultaneous infrared-based video-oculographic recordings using an EyeLink 1000+. This allowed measurement of the temporal and spatial characteristics of eye movements, including saccadic velocity, duration, and intersaccadic interval (ISI). RESULTS: Among 13 male athletes, aged 18-23 years (mean 20.5 +/- 1.6 years), prolongation of the ISI (a combined measure of saccade latency and fixation duration) was the measure most associated with slower baseline time scores for the EyeLink-paired K-D (mean 38.2 +/- 6.2 seconds, r = 0.88 [95% CI 0.63-0.96], P = 0.0001), the K-D spiral-bound cards (36.6 +/- 5.9 seconds, r = 0.60 [95% CI 0.08-0.87], P = 0.03), and K-D computerized tablet version (39.1 +/- 5.4 seconds, r = 0.79 [95% CI 0.42-0.93], P = 0.001). In this cohort, older age was a predictor of longer (worse) K-D baseline time performance (age vs EyeLink-paired K-D: r = 0.70 [95% CI 0.24-0.90], P = 0.008; age vs K-D spiral-bound cards: r = 0.57 [95% CI 0.03-0.85], P = 0.04; age vs K-D tablet version: r = 0.59 [95% CI 0.06-0.86], P = 0.03) as well as prolonged ISI (r = 0.62 [95% CI 0.11-0.87], P = 0.02). Slower baseline K-D times were not associated with greater numbers of reported prior concussions. CONCLUSIONS: Rapid number-naming performance using the K-D at preseason baseline in this small cohort of collegiate ice hockey players is best correlated with ISI among eye movement-recording measures. Baseline K-D scores notably worsened with increasing age, but not with numbers of prior concussions in this small cohort. While these findings require further investigation by larger studies of contact and noncontact sports athletes, they suggest that duration of contact sports exposure may influence preseason test performance.

Delivery of adjuvant chemotherapy among stage III colon cancer patients at a public versus private hospital in New York City
Lin, Daniel; Goldberg, Judith D; Hochman, Tsivia; Levinson, Benjamin A; Khan, Maria; Newman, Elliot; Leichman, Lawrence P; Gold, Heather T
PURPOSE/OBJECTIVE:Prior studies of timeliness of adjuvant chemotherapy (AC) initiation in stage III colon cancer have suggested longer time to AC at public compared with private hospitals. Few studies have explored differences in AC completion. We investigated whether timely initiation and completion of AC differed between a public and private hospital, affiliated with the same academic institution in a large, urban setting. METHODS:We conducted a retrospective cohort study of stage III colon cancer patients who had surgery and AC at the same medical center between 2008 and 2015, either at its affiliated public hospital (n = 43) or private hospital (n = 79). We defined timely initiation as receiving AC within 60 days postoperatively, and completion as receiving ≥ 75% of planned AC. Univariate and stepwise multivariable logistic regressions were used to identify factors associated with AC delivery. RESULTS:Median number of days to AC was significantly greater among patients at the public (53, range 31-231) compared with the private hospital (43, range 25-105; p = 0.002). However, the percentage of patients with timely AC initiation did not differ substantially by hospital (74 vs 81%, p = 0.40). In multivariable analysis, age (OR 0.95/year, 95% CI 0.91-0.99) and laparoscopic versus open surgery (OR 5.65, 95% CI 1.92-16.62) were significant factors associated with timely AC initiation. Moreover, AC completion did not differ significantly between public (83.7%) and private (89.9%) hospital patients (p = 0.32). CONCLUSIONS:The proportions of patients with timely initiation and completion of AC were similar at a public and private hospital affiliated with a large, urban medical center. Future research should investigate how specific system-level factors help alleviate this expected difference in timely care delivery.

Serial immunological parameters in a phase II trial of exemestane and low-dose oral cyclophosphamide in advanced hormone receptor-positive breast cancer
Kwa, Maryann; Li, Xiaochun; Novik, Yelena; Oratz, Ruth; Jhaveri, Komal; Wu, Jennifer; Gu, Ping; Meyers, Marleen; Muggia, Franco; Speyer, James; Iwano, Alyssa; Bonakdar, Maryam; Kozhaya, Lina; Tavukcuoglu, Ece; Budan, Bahar; Raad, Roy; Goldberg, Judith D; Unutmaz, Derya; Adams, Sylvia
BACKGROUND AND PURPOSE: Resistance to endocrine therapies in hormone receptor (HR)-positive breast cancer is a significant challenge. Prior studies have shown that low-dose oral cyclophosphamide can transiently deplete regulatory T cells (Tregs) and improve anti-tumor immunity. We investigated the combination of exemestane with cyclophosphamide in patients with advanced HR-positive breast cancer and assessed changes in circulating immune cell subsets. METHODS: This was a single-arm phase II trial of exemestane with cyclophosphamide in patients with metastatic HR-positive/HER2-negative breast cancer who had progressed on prior endocrine therapy (ClinicalTrials.gov: NCT01963481). Primary endpoint was progression-free survival (PFS) at 3 months (RECIST 1.1). Secondary objectives included median PFS, objective response rate, duration of response, and safety. Circulating Tregs (FOXP3+Helios+) and other immune cell subsets were monitored during treatment and compared with healthy controls. RESULTS: Twenty-three patients were enrolled. Treatment was well tolerated, without grade 4/5 toxicities. Objective responses were seen in 6/23 patients (26.1%; 95% CI 10.2-48.4%) and were durable (median 11.6 months). Three-month PFS rate was 50.1% (95% CI 33.0-76.0%); median PFS was 4.23 months (95% CI 2.8-11.7). No treatment-related decrease in Tregs was observed. However, elevated baseline levels of Naive Tregs [greater than 2.5 (the median of the naive Tregs)] were associated with relative risk of disease progression or death [hazard ratio 11.46 (95% CI 2.32-56.5)]. In addition, the baseline levels of Naive Tregs (adj-p = 0.04), Memory Tregs (adj-p = 0.003), CD4 + Central Memory T cells (adj-p = 0.0004), PD-1 + CD4 + Central Memory T cells (adj-p = 0.008), and PD-1 + CD4 + Effector Memory T cells (adj-p = 0.009) were significantly greater in the patients than in the healthy controls; the baseline levels of %CD4 + Naive T cells (adj-p = 0.0004) were significantly lower in patients compared with healthy controls (n = 40). CONCLUSION: Treg depletion was not observed with low-dose cyclophosphamide when assessed by the specific marker FOXP3 + Helios +; however, baseline naive Tregs were associated with 3-month PFS. Exemestane/cyclophosphamide combination had favorable safety profile with evidence of clinical activity in heavily pretreated patients.

Serum albumin at 1 year predicts long-term renal outcome in lupus nephritis
Domingues, Vinicius; Levinson, Benjamin A; Bornkamp, Nicole; Goldberg, Judith D; Buyon, Jill; Belmont, H Michael
Objectives/UNASSIGNED:The study aimed to determine if serum albumin at 12 months predicts long-term renal outcome at 48 months. Data from the NYU SAMPLE (Specimen and Matched Phenotype Linked Evaluation) Lupus Registry were used to compare the performance of albumin, anti-double-stranded DNA, C3/C4, proteinuria and haematuria. Methods/UNASSIGNED:82 patients with SLE with data at time of renal biopsy, at 12 months and at a second visit, and up to 48 months were included. The significance of each biomarker as a predictor of an adverse renal outcome (ARO), defined as doubling of serum creatinine, as creatinine >4 mg/dL if initial >2.5 mg/dL or ESRD, was evaluated in univariate and exploratory multivariable Cox proportional hazards models. Hazard ratios (HRs) for ARO with 95% CIs were generated. The receiver operating characteristic (ROC) curves at 48 months were used to identify the optimal cut-off point for albumin and proteinuria to predict ARO. Sensitivity, specificity, positive predictive value (PPV) and negative predictive value (NPV) were calculated for albumin and proteinuria. Results/UNASSIGNED:Serum albumin and proteinuria had statistically significant HRs for ARO (0.140 and 1.459, respectively). The model with both albumin and proteinuria indicated no additional independent contribution of proteinuria to albumin alone. The ROC curves identified cut-offs of 3.7 g/dL for albumin and 0.964 urine protein to creatinine ratio for proteinuria. Albumin had a sensitivity of 94%, specificity of 87%, PPV of 64% and NPV of 98%. Conclusions/UNASSIGNED:This study demonstrates serum albumin >3.7 g/dL is a predictor of a favourable long-term renal outcome. These results support the inclusion of albumin as an outcome in lupus nephritis trials and treat-to-target guidelines.
